The Mechanism of Action and Clinical Use

Nitrofurantoin plant by damage the DNA of susceptible bacterium. Unlike systemic antibiotics that go through the entire bloodstream to fight infection throughout the body, this medicine is designed to reach high density specifically in the urinary tract. Yet, this localized action mean that it is ineffective for handle infections outside of the vesica, such as those that have ascended to the kidneys (pyelonephritis) or infection present in the bloodstream (sepsis).

Why Renal Function Matters

The main understanding medical professionals evaluate when to avoid Nitrofurantoin centers on the patient's figure glomerular filtration rate (eGFR). Because the drug must be trickle by the kidney to reach the vesica, individuals with impaired renal function may not achieve therapeutic stage of the medication at the website of the infection. Furthermore, fall kidney part can lead to the accumulation of the drug in the body, increasing the risk of systemic toxicity and inauspicious neurologic or pneumonic response.

Contraindications: When to Avoid Nitrofurantoin

There are several specific scenarios where the use of this antibiotic is strictly contraindicated. Patient must be cognizant of these limit to ensure they have the most appropriate and safe aesculapian intervention.

  • Significant Nephritic Disablement: As renowned, those with a creatinine clearance typically below 30 - 60 mL/min (depend on local guidelines) should generally debar this drug.
  • Story of Hypersensitivity: Any prior hypersensitive response to nitrofurantoin or its components is a clear intellect to avert it.
  • Anuria or Oliguria: Patients who have block make water can not effectively excrete the medicament, leading to dangerous systemic buildup.
  • Infants Under One Month: Neonate have immature metabolous pathway that make them susceptible to hemolytic anaemia when discover to this medicament.
  • Pregnancy at Term: Use during the terminal stages of maternity (38 - 42 week) is avoided due to the risk of haemolytic anemia in the newborn.
  • Glucose-6-Phosphate Dehydrogenase (G6PD) Deficiency: Patient with this transmitted condition are at a heightened risk of drug-induced hemolysis.

Managing Risks and Side Effects

Still in patients who are good prospect for this medicine, side effects can occur. Gastrointestinal distress, such as nausea or vomiting, is mutual and can much be mitigated by taking the medication with food. However, more grievous side effects - though rare - require contiguous aesculapian attention. These include signs of peripheral neuropathy (numbness or tingling in the extremities) and pulmonary reactions, which may manifest as haunting cough, shortness of breather, or chest hurting.
